JASON HALL World War I Vet. Jason Hall, 76, Dies April 29 World War I Veteran Jason Hall, 76, died Monday. April 29 1968, in the Lexington Veterans Hospital, after an extended illness. A farmer, he was born in Johnson County on November 19 1891, the son of the late Calloway and Sarah Hensley Hall. Survivors include three sisters, Mra. Alice Green of Chandlersville; Mrs. Emma Lemaster of Sitka; and Mrs. Malta Davis of Paintsville. Funeral services were held today, Wednesday, May 1, in the chapel of the Jones-Preston Funeral Home, with Lonza Reed and O.I. Williams officiating. Burial was held in the Salyers Cemetery at Flat Gap under the direction of the Jones- Preston Funeral Home. PAINTSVILLE HERALD MAY 1 1968 |
